Utworzyłem zdalne repozytorium, aby przesłać moje lokalne zmiany przez SSL. Zrobiłem, hg showconfig --debugaby znaleźć moją zdalną ścieżkę HG, ale jest to bałagan, może ktoś wskazać mi, jak dokładnie to znaleźć, co to jest.
Utworzyłem zdalne repozytorium, aby przesłać moje lokalne zmiany przez SSL. Zrobiłem, hg showconfig --debugaby znaleźć moją zdalną ścieżkę HG, ale jest to bałagan, może ktoś wskazać mi, jak dokładnie to znaleźć, co to jest.
Odpowiedzi:
hg paths podaje relację między nazwą każdej ścieżki a jej adresem URL.
> hg paths
default = ssh://hg@example.org/repo
local = /local/path/to/repo
hg paths <name> podaje adres URL nazwy.
> hg paths default
ssh://hg@example.org/repo
> hg paths local
/local/path/to/repo
BTW, aby uzyskać tylko nazwy ścieżek:
> hg paths -q
default
local
i hg paths -q <name>zawsze spowoduje brak wyniku.
hg paths(bez parametrów) pokazuje wszystkie adresy URL dla dowolnych ścieżek symbolicznych (skrótów), które zdefiniowałeś w ~/.hgrcpołączeniu ze ścieżkami zidentyfikowanymi w /.../<repo>/.hg/hgrcpliku, jeśli jesteś w określonym repozytorium lokalnym. Używam Mercurial 3.3. Nie jestem pewien co do starszych wersji.